Workspace Maintenance

Run a non-destructive maintenance cycle that keeps docs findable and the root clean.

Execute Maintenance Cycle

  1. Run dry-run retention audit script:
    • scripts/archive-retention-audit.sh
  2. Regenerate or refresh docs index if categories changed.
  3. Ensure active control files remain in root (do not move them).
  4. Move stale snapshot/status/progress docs to archive buckets.
  5. Update active task tracker with maintenance completion timestamp.
  6. Produce human review list for deletion candidates (never delete automatically).

Constraints

  • Never delete files automatically.
  • Never move identity/control files out of root.
  • Keep changes reversible (moves + manifests).
  • Always produce a dry-run candidate report.

Archive Buckets

  • docs/archive/meridian-snapshots/
  • docs/archive/general-progress/
  • docs/archive/session-hygiene/

Required Outputs

  • Updated dry-run candidates file in archive
  • Updated active task status entry
  • Move manifest for any batch relocation
  • Brief completion summary

Use Bundled Script

  • scripts/archive-retention-audit.sh generates current dry-run deletion candidates.
